About This Event

Kick off race weekend with the electrifying opening night at Yoko Luna, JEGantic's award-winning restaurant and nightclub. Futuristic Japanese-Peruvian Nikkei cuisine sets the stage as Montreal's most stylish crowd gathers across eight Neo-Tokyo spaces with live performers, cocktails, and explosive energy.

Dress Code

Stylish and fashion-forward. Think sleek streetwear meets high fashion — Tokyo nightlife chic. No sportswear, flip-flops, or overly casual attire.

Music & Entertainment

Resident DJs spinning electronic beats, lo-fi house, and J-pop remixes. The vibe is atmospheric and immersive early in the evening, building to high-energy dance sets after 11 PM.

Dining

Yoko Luna's Nikkei-inspired kitchen delivers bold flavours with artistic presentation. The menu features sushi, steak, and creative fusion dishes drawing from Japanese-Peruvian traditions. Pair with a sake flight or one of the house signature cocktails.
